The competition match between Go Ahead and NAC previously ended in a 6-0 win for the Deventers, but the club from Breda filed a complaint. For the home club, the ineligible Indonesian international Dean James participated.
NAC went to court after the KNVB’s decision not to replay the match. The case formed the basis of the passport gate, in which several internationals from Indonesia and Suriname lost their Dutch citizenship.
